Plastic Film Washing Line: Cleaning for Reprocessing

This advanced polymer film washing line is essential for readying waste film for reprocessing . This process incorporates several steps of decontamination, generally including physical removal of impurities like labels , pigments, and bonding agents, followed by complete liquid washing and, often , dehydration. Ultimately , processed material is suitable for remanufacturing into recycled products .

Picking the Appropriate Resin Grinder for Your Process

Determining the perfect plastic grinder is vital for optimizing productivity on your manufacturing line. Consider factors like the type of polymer waste you're handling with – is it hard material, flexible scrap, or a blend of both? The volume and density of the material also influence the necessary pulverizing capacity. Furthermore, think about your intended particle granularity – smaller fragments may be required for particular recycling applications. Lastly, budget and upkeep needs should be closely examined.
